The Current State of AI in Healthcare


AI’s presence in healthcare is growing, and it’s already being used across a wide range of applications. From robotic surgeries to predictive diagnostics, the healthcare industry is embracing AI’s potential to streamline processes, reduce errors, and improve patient care.


One of the most notable uses of AI in healthcare today is in medical imaging. AI algorithms are now able to interpret medical images such as X-rays, CT scans, and MRIs with remarkable accuracy, detecting signs of diseases that might be missed by human eyes. AI-driven tools are helping radiologists, oncologists, and other specialists make earlier and more accurate diagnoses, which leads to more effective treatments.


AI is also being used to help predict health outcomes. Through predictive analytics, AI systems are analysing vast amounts of patient data to determine the likelihood of disease progression or complications. This predictive capability enables doctors to intervene earlier, potentially saving lives and reducing the burden on healthcare systems.


Moreover, AI is improving patient monitoring through the use of wearable devices that track vital signs such as heart rate, blood pressure, and glucose levels. These devices are connected to AI-powered systems that can provide real-time feedback, alerting patients and healthcare providers to any potential issues.



What’s Next for AI in Healthcare?


1. Precision Medicine

One of the most exciting developments in AI-powered healthcare is the advent of precision medicine. Unlike traditional approaches, where treatments are based on broad population averages, precision medicine tailors treatment to the individual based on their genetic makeup, lifestyle, and environment. AI will play a key role in this process by analysing complex data sets to help clinicians develop highly personalised treatment plans.


In the next ten years, we expect AI to make precision medicine even more powerful. With the ability to integrate data from various sources, including electronic health records, genetic testing, and wearable devices, AI systems will be able to recommend treatments that are best suited to an individual’s unique needs. This could lead to more effective therapies, fewer side effects, and overall better outcomes for patients.


2. Drug Discovery and Development

The process of drug discovery is time-consuming and expensive. On average, it can take over a decade and billions of dollars to bring a new drug to market. AI is accelerating this process by enabling researchers to analyse vast amounts of data quickly, identify potential drug candidates, and design more efficient clinical trials.


In the coming years, AI will help discover treatments for a wider range of diseases, including rare conditions that currently lack effective therapies. AI-powered systems will also speed up the process of creating vaccines, potentially allowing for quicker responses to emerging health threats, such as pandemics.


AI is already being used in cancer research, where it’s helping scientists identify new drug targets, understand the underlying mechanisms of cancer, and develop personalised therapies. With AI’s ability to process large datasets, it has the potential to uncover new treatments for a range of complex diseases.


3. AI-Enhanced Diagnostics

AI is poised to take diagnostic capabilities to the next level. In addition to interpreting medical images, AI algorithms will soon be able to analyse other forms of diagnostic data, such as blood tests, genetic data, and electronic health records. This will lead to more comprehensive and accurate diagnoses, which is crucial for early intervention and better patient outcomes.


In the future, AI-powered diagnostic tools will become more accessible and widespread, allowing for faster diagnoses and reducing the strain on healthcare professionals. AI systems will be able to flag potential health issues before they become serious, providing patients with early warnings and facilitating preventative care.


4. Autonomous Surgery

AI-driven surgical robots are already a reality in some operating rooms, and over the next decade, we can expect these robots to become even more advanced. Currently, robotic systems assist surgeons with precision tasks, such as suturing, cutting, and repositioning tissues. These systems offer real-time feedback and enhance the surgeon’s ability to perform complex procedures.


In the future, we may see fully autonomous robots performing certain types of surgeries, particularly for routine procedures. These robots will be capable of conducting operations with a level of precision and speed that surpasses human capabilities. While this technology is still in its early stages, it holds the potential to greatly reduce surgical complications and recovery times.


5. Mental Health and AI

Mental health is another area where AI is beginning to make a significant impact. Mental health disorders are a growing concern worldwide, but access to mental health services is often limited, particularly in remote areas. AI-powered tools, including virtual therapists, are helping bridge this gap by providing on-demand mental health support.


These AI tools use natural language processing and machine learning to interact with patients, offer therapy, and monitor their mental health progress. While they cannot replace human therapists, they can provide immediate, accessible support to those who might not otherwise seek help.


In the next ten years, AI will likely become a staple in mental health care, providing more personalised, effective, and scalable solutions. AI will help track mood patterns, detect early warning signs of mental health issues, and deliver cognitive behavioural therapy (CBT) in real time, making mental health support more widely available.


Overcoming Challenges

While AI promises significant improvements in healthcare, there are several challenges that need to be addressed. One of the primary concerns is data privacy. With AI systems relying on vast amounts of sensitive patient data, ensuring that this data is protected is critical. Strong security protocols and transparent data policies will be essential for maintaining patient trust and ensuring compliance with privacy laws.


Another challenge is addressing bias in AI systems. AI algorithms are trained on data, and if that data is biased, the AI system will reflect those biases. This can result in disparities in healthcare, particularly for underrepresented groups. Ensuring that AI systems are trained on diverse, representative data sets is essential to prevent bias and ensure equitable healthcare for all patients.


Lastly, regulatory oversight will be key to ensuring that AI systems are safe and effective for clinical use. As AI becomes more integrated into healthcare, governments and regulatory bodies will need to establish clear guidelines and frameworks for the development and deployment of AI technologies. This will help ensure that AI-driven tools are thoroughly tested, validated, and approved for use in patient care.
